The Problem: The "Disposable" Cycle and Constant Interruptions
The Frustration of Short Life Cycles
If you have ever been halfway through your day and had your device die or run out of juice, you know the frustration. The traditional "small" disposable was meant for convenience, but it often created a new problem: constant replacements. Not only is it a hassle to always keep a backup, but the flavor often starts to drop off long before the battery actually dies.
Lack of Real-Time Monitoring
The "guessing game" is another major pain point. Without a screen or clear indicators, you never truly know if you have 10% battery left or 10 puffs of e-liquid. This uncertainty often leads to carrying around multiple devices just to ensure you aren't left stranded, which completely defeats the purpose of a portable, all-in-one solution.
Inconsistent Performance Across Different Modes
Older devices usually had one setting: "on." As vapers, we often want different things at different times. Sometimes I want a smooth, light draw while I’m working, and other times I want a more intense, flavorful hit. Traditional hardware rarely allowed for this level of customization without moving to complex, bulky box mods.

Advanced Dual Mesh Coil Technology
The secret to maintaining flavor over such a long lifespan is the heating element. Modern devices like these use 0.4-ohm dual mesh coils. By alternating between coils, the device prevents any single part from overheating or burning out too quickly. The Power of "Boost" and "Norm" Modes
Most of these next-gen devices now feature a toggle switch. "Norm Mode" is designed for longevity, giving you that full 50,000-puff count at a steady 18W. But if you want a more punchy experience, you can switch to "Boost Mode." It ups the wattage (usually to around 22W or 30W depending on the model), increasing vapor production and flavor intensity. It's like having two different devices in one.
Efficient Recharging with USB-C
Even with a 1000mAh battery, you'll eventually need a top-up. The move to USB-C fast charging means you aren't tethered to a wall for hours. Most of these high-capacity units can reach a full charge in about 45 to 60 minutes, which fits perfectly into a modern schedule.
